Welcome Match Bonuses

The most common offer across non GamStop casinos is a deposit match, typically 100% up to £200 or £500. The critical number is the wagering requirement. A 100% match on £100 with 40x playthrough means you need to stake £8,000 before withdrawing bonus-derived winnings. Many offshore sites also cap withdrawals from bonus funds at £5x the bonus amount, so a £200 bonus carries a £1,000 max cashout ceiling.

No Deposit Bonuses

These look free but rarely are. A casino not on GamStop offering £10 no deposit will almost always attach 60x wagering and a £50 max cashout. On £10 with 60x, you need £600 in total wagers — and if you hit £200, you'll only collect £50. The real value is risk-free play, not a withdrawal opportunity.

Slots

Slots run on RNG engines, with each spin resolving independently at a fixed RTP — typically between 92% and 98% depending on the title. Sites not on Gamstop restore features UKGC operators stripped in 2021: autoplay, turbo spin modes, and stakes above £5 per spin are all back on the table at offshore-licensed sites, which matters if you play high-variance titles like Gates of Olympus or Dead or Alive. Coral's catalogue alone lists upwards of 4,500 slots, giving punters a wider spread of volatility profiles than most UKGC-only sites can match.

Game Shows

Game shows are live-streamed formats built around wheels, pachinko boards, or coin-flip mechanics rather than traditional card or dice play. Evolution's Crazy Time and Monopoly Live sit at the top of this category — both carry multiplier rounds that can push single-round returns well beyond what a standard slot spin delivers. The RTP range of 90-96% is lower than pure table games, but the entertainment format attracts players who find standard live tables too slow.

Crash Games

Crash games present a rising multiplier that the player must cash out before the round ends — Aviator from Spribe is the format's defining title, and its provably fair algorithm lets players verify each round's outcome independently. The category is effectively absent from UKGC-licensed casino sites, which makes it one of the clearest functional differences between casino sites not on Gamstop and their regulated domestic counterparts. RTPs in the 96-99% range make crash games among the mathematically tighter options available offshore.

Jackpot Slots

Progressive jackpot slots pool a fraction of every stake across a network, building prize funds that can reach seven figures — Mega Moolah from Microgaming is the category benchmark, having paid out several world-record sums since its launch. The trade-off is a lower base RTP, typically 88-94%, because a portion of each wager feeds the jackpot pool rather than the standard return.
